David Luiz set for
Chelsea return
PSG center-back David
Luiz is set to resign for Chelsea as the reports claimed that he is heading to
London for the medical.
The
Brazilian will be having a medical in the next few hours.
Jack Wilshere set for Bournemouth
move
Arsenal
midfielder Jack Wilshere is set to join Bournemouth on a one year loan deal,
according to SkySports.
The
Englishman rejected the offer to join Serie A giants AS Roma and AC Milan.
Samir Nasri joins Sevilla
Manchester
City unsettled attacker Samir Nasri has joined La Liga outfit Sevilla n a
season-long loan.
The
Frenchman made only 12 apperances last season due to injury set backs.

Sunderland sign Didier Ndong
Sunderland
have signed Lorient midfielder Didier Ndong on a club record fee around £13.6million.
The
Black Cats would be ending the deadline day with few more deals.
Joe Hart joins Torino
Joe
Hart has finally left Manchester City for Italian side Torino on a season long
loan deal, as per reports.
The
29-year-old has been struggling at the Etihad Stadium under new manager Pep
Guardiola.
